Attic insulation baffles are used to maintain proper airflow in the attic space. They help prevent insulation from blocking vents and allow air to circulate, preventing moisture buildup and maintaining the insulation's effectiveness. This contributes to the overall efficiency of insulating a home by ensuring consistent temperature control and reducing energy costs.
People often want to store things in their attic, but attics are often very cold in the winter and very warm in the summer. However, with proper insulation, an attic can maintain a comfortable temperature and become the perfect place for storage, play, or a spare bedroom. Having your attic properly insulated can also help regulate the temperature of the whole house, and save money on your energy bill. You may think this is too expensive, but if you learn how to install attic insulation yourself, you can save money and keep your attic comfortable.There are different kinds of do-it-yourself attic insulations. You have to do research and figure out what will be best for your particular attic. No matter what kind of insulation you decide to install, there are some necessary safety precautions you must take. First of all, if you are replacing old insulation, you need to be sure that the old insulation does not contain asbestos. If you are not sure, you can easily take a small sample and send it to a lab. If it comes back negative for asbestos, go ahead and rip out your old insulation. You also need to make sure that you wear the correct clothing. If the new insulation is made of fiberglass, it is very easy for tiny particles of it to get in your skin. Keep yourself well-covered and wear a face-mask and goggles. Another safety precaution to take is to be sure that your new insulation is not packed over the space where the roof meets the exterior walls to ensure a proper airflow. As you are working, be on the lookout for any old light fixtures and wires. These should never be covered with insulation.Some of the available types of insulation are fiberglass, cellulose foam, and reflective attic insulation. These all have their good points, but no two attics are exactly alike. However, all these kinds of insulation that are designed for do-it-yourself projects have clear instructions on how they should be used. Work carefully in the attic and work with someone else, and you can safely install your attic insulation yourself.
>> The paper should always face you, that way you can staple it to the studs. It depends if your attic is finished and usable or unfinished and used for storing boxes. Always have the paper toward the living area, which in the case of an unfinished attic (insulating attic floor) would be paper face down. Make sure the first layer you put down on the floor of the attic has the vapor barrier (paper) face down with subsequent layers of unfaced (no paper) insulation. If the attic is finished (you plan on heating / cooling the space as an office or what not, then the paper would then face you when installed on the ceiling/roof and use unfaced in the floor. Also be sure to have a clear opening for your soffit vents so there is ample circulation. A product called a rafter vent is used to keep the insulation from blocking this area.
